From the bottom of the box: Kan Zen: the perfect word game A GAME AND A WORLD: KAN ZEN (tm) is more than a game. It is a world. In that world there is a place for everyone, and fun for everyone. There is also a place for all of the words on earth - those in your own language, those in foreign languages, ordinary words, and words that are the names of persons or places - if the letters of an alphabet can be used to spell them. The game can be as easy, or as difficult, as the players choose to make it - among yourselves you agree on the kind of words that are to be used. The playing time can be readily adjusted to suit your convenience. Above all, KAN ZEN is a world for those who let their imagination soar, discovering how much enjoyment they can have with a game that permits almost infinite variation. KAN ZEN AT A GLANCE: The board is a circular track, on which a step is taken for each letter of a word played. Letters drawn at random at the beginning of each move must be included in the words that you use. UP-TURNS, where the TALLY (letter count) is added to your score, alternate with DOWN-TURNS, where the TALLY is subtracted, unless evasive action is taken. The "perfect" words are those whose TALLIES enable you to move to sectors of the circle where the best advantage can be taken on multiple scoring opportunities on UP-TURNS or where losses can be avoided or minimized on DOWN-TURNS. The winner is the player with the highest net accumulative TALLY at the end of the game. HOW MANY CAN PLAY? Two, three or four sides can play the highly competitive versions of the The Perfect Word Game - as individuals, partners or teams. The game can also be played "solo". Those who love words, or who find pleasure in drawing on a well-stocked memory of names of persons and places, may well consider KAN ZEN the best solitaire game in the world.
